**Leadership Review Briefing — Project Harborline**

Quick heads-up for sales leads: we're in early talks to acquire Quellix Systems, the folks behind the Dartwing scheduling tool. Their client roster overlaps nicely with our Meridune accounts, and Tomas Revik thinks integration could close gaps in our mid-market pitch. Keep this off customer calls for now. Before Friday's review, read the note below.

board note of kafof-yahag: Druaelox Foods plans to raise the Holwyn list price by 35 percent in July.

MEMO — Driver Coordination

Re: Sealed-bid tender, Calloway contract

The sealed bids for the Calloway works go to the Drayfield tender office Thursday morning — one locked satchel, no copies. Use only Wrenholt Couriers for this run, and keep the slot off the shared board. The satchel stays with the driver at all times. At the tender desk, the driver gives the clerk the agreed phrase.

handover note for tajef-yafof: the belox jorael courier leaves the jorix ledger at gate 9537 under passcode 794379

Step 4: Migrate flag definitions to Switchloom.

Export legacy flags from Togglecart, run the converter, commit the manifest. Percentage rollouts map directly; cohort rules need manual review. Kill switches become top-level overrides — do not nest them. Validate with the dry-run flag before the sync on Thursday; Ines owns sign-off. Old flags stay read-only for two weeks, then the Togglecart endpoint is removed. Once the manifest is merged, deploy the Switchloom evaluator with the following configuration values.

service settings:
FRAMIR_LOG_LEVEL=debug
FRAMIR_METRICS_HOST=metrics.framir.tolvaqcorp.corp
FRAMIR_POOL_SIZE=16

## Deployment

Textgate's encoding sniffer runs as a sidecar next to the upload service. Deploy both together; the sniffer inspects the first 64 KB of each uploaded text file and tags it before storage. Mismatched tags block ingestion, so keep the confidence threshold sane. The sidecar reads its runtime settings from the values below.

deployment values, yafop-fahap:
[lamwyn]
team = silath
access_code = ac_166fb2
host = lamwyn.orvexgrid.example
port = 9300
owner = pelael.praius
peer = istiel.zarqeldyn.corp